The CommBank Matildas kicked off their two-game showdown in style, bagging a 2-0 victory over Argentina in front of a roaring crowd of more than 43,000 fans at Marvel Stadium on Friday night.

Kahli Johnson wrote her name into the history books, scoring on debut to break the ice early, while Kaitlyn Torpey doubled the dose, notching her second goal in national team colors to slam the door shut on any comeback hopes. Interim head coach Tom Sermanni rolled the dice with a fresh-faced lineup, mixing veterans with rising stars.

With Mary Fowler and Tameka Yallop out for the window and Steph Catley and Kyra Cooney-Cross taking a breather, Sermanni handed starts to Jamilla Rankin, Clare Hunt, Kaitlyn Torpey, and debutant Kahli Johnson — officially capped as Matilda #237.

Australia wasted no time stamping their authority. Right out of the gate, the new-look squad clicked into gear. Just six minutes in, Johnson burst down the left flank like a freight train and whipped in a beauty of a cross to Holly McNamara. The forward got into prime real estate but couldn’t steer it home.

Torpey and Charli Grant were buzzing down the right-hand side, creating constant headaches for the Argentine defense. McNamara found herself with another golden look minutes later, but her one-touch effort flew just wide of the mark.

What time does Matildas vs. Argentina kick off?

The Matildas vs. Argentina match will take place at GIO Stadium in Bruce, Australia and kicks off on Monday, June 2 at 7:30 p.m. local time.
